KQ I prolly overcall. AQ I am popping but can easily justify calling and checking out a turn card before wanting to invest too much. The turn will sway our equity huge in this hand.

Q9-QK I feel is a big part of their Q's range. Add in FD's and SD's and I don't want to rock n roll with much less then TPTK here.

fold is good. and i'm never overcalling here unless i have a medium-strength draw like JTo or Axss. with AQ/better its definitely a reraise, and I think it is with KQ too. Combodraws (especially involving non-nut flush draws) are a jam.
